Ross River Electrofishing Operation
Video Transcript
Mayor Nick Dametto
After a large weather event, we open up the spill gates there at the Ross River Dam to allow water to actually escape from the dam, but barramundi are escaping from the dam as well, and they're actually starting to congregate in that section at the bottom of the spillway.
This place is a place that's off limits to fishing so what we've been doing is electrofishing to remove those barramundi from the bottom of the spillway and putting them downstream in this location, which is safe for fishers to go and catch and capture.
These guys are doing a great job.
They're out there with the right equipment, and dozens of fish are being caught and transported down safely downstream so people like you and I can go and catch them.
